The ACT Government has awarded a tender to construct its new $40 million youth detention centre in north Canberra.

Replacing the outdated Quamby Centre in Symonston, the Mitchell development will provide rehabilitation management for up to 40 remandees or prisoners aged from 10 to 18.

Minister for Children and Youth Katy Gallagher says the Government is hoping for a completion date of June next year.

"Now we can proceed to the construction phase," she said.

"Certainly the Gungahlin community have been fantastic and have welcomed this facility.

"It will bring jobs to that area and more importantly it will provide a first class rehabilitation centre for young people who are sentenced to a period of time in our juvenile detention facilities."
